One more arrested in PNB fraud case

Vipul Chitalia was arrested at the Mumbai Airport after he landed from Bangkok

The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) made a fresh arrest in the Nirav Modi case on Tuesday, taking into custody a vice president of a firm Gitanjali Group of Companies owned by his uncle Mehul Chowsi in connection with the Punjab National Bank fraud case.

Vipul Chitalia was arrested at the Mumbai Airport after he landed from Bangkok.

On Sunday, the agency had arrested two employees and an auditor of Nirav Modi group of Companies and a director of his uncle's firm.

Meanwhile, Nirav Modi's firm Firestar Diamond moved the Delhi High on Tuesday against a money laundering case lodged by the Enforcement Directorate (ED) in connection with the over Rs 12,636-crore Punjab National Bank (PNB) fraud case.

Firestar Diamond International, which is named as one of the accused in the case, has sought a direction to the Ministry of Finance and the Directorate of Enforcement to supply it several documents, including a copy of the search warrants.

Multiple agencies are probing the scam, allegedly masterminded by billionaire Nirav Modi and his uncle Mehul Choksi, who have been on the run since the case hit headlines.

There have been 19 arrests in connection with the case so far. Several bank employees are also under scanner.
